MCTCC condemns racist violence in George Square

The Merchant City and Trongate Community Council (MCTCC) condemns outright the racist violent behaviour seen on George Square last night (17th June) from members of the far-right National Defence League and we applaud the presence and actions of the police who kept our residents safe. We also praise the asylum seekers’ demonstration for its positive message and common sense in quietly removing themselves from danger with the help of the police. 

We have had several messages from residents who were too afraid to leave their homes because of the scenes they saw on TV. As the community council of the area, we shall be approaching our four councillors, among them the Lord Provost, regarding permission to use the Square for demonstrations especially during this time of the coronavirus. We have also sent a message of thanks to our police without whom what happened on George Square would have descended into violent anarchy.
